A Fountain Valley resident in his 60s died Saturday after suffering an

apparent heart attack on his sailboat in the Newport Beach harbor, Orange

County Sheriff’s Harbor Patrol said.

John E. Foster, a member of the Balboa Yacht Club, collapsed on his

38-foot sailboat, “Drifter II,” at about 3:30 p.m. Saturday, Sgt. Ron

Peoples of the Harbor Patrol said.

Peoples said by the time the Harbor Patrol reached Foster, he had

already turned blue. Foster’s boat was towed to the Harbor Patrol dock

where paramedics administered CPR for about half an hour.

Foster was taken to Hoag Hospital where he died at about 4 p.m.,

Peoples said.
